Output 98c8ecb9f8df5e35dce376db190543a6599b37122c81819746cac83954ab7d6e:28

value
40792594
script pubkey
OP_0 OP_PUSHBYTES_20 8b6445d58e3af747a5e6543af48722ad07631141
address
bc1q3djyt4vw8tm50f0x2sa0fpez45rkxy2pmgqayy
transaction
98c8ecb9f8df5e35dce376db190543a6599b37122c81819746cac83954ab7d6e
spent
true